Hantavirus in Paraguay
Laguna Negra virus circulates in the Chaco region of western Paraguay. Cases occur sporadically, with elevated risk among rural and indigenous communities.

Country-specific Risk & Prevention
Seasonal flooding can drive rodent populations into human dwellings, raising exposure risk during late summer.
